PKM2-IN-1 is a pyruvate kinase M2 (PKM2) inhibitor with an IC50 of 2.95 μM.

| Formula | C18H19NO2S2 |
| Molecular Weight | 345.48 |
| CAS Number | 94164-88-2 |
| SMILES | S=C(N1CCCCC1)SCC(C2=O)=C(C)C(C3=C2C=CC=C3)=O |
| Storage | Store lyophilized at -20ºC, keep desiccated. |
| In vitro | DMSO | 5 mg/mL (14.47 mM) | |
| Water | Insoluble | ||
| Ethanol | Insoluble | ||
